Motorists use chainsaws to clear Portobello Rd
Keith Dickson, of Dunedin, said two big lines of trees had come down on Portobello Rd about a 1km apart near Glenfalloch.

He was at the front of a line of cars, he predicted hundreds were caught up on the road, that had to stop for fallen trees.

He had praise for his fellow Dunedin citizens, who, he said, came together to clear one lane and let vehicles pass.

A trailer unit blown onto its side in Otaki St, Dunedin. Photo: Victor Billot
A trailer unit blown onto its side in Otaki St, Dunedin. Photo: Victor Billot
About 15 people, three with chainsaws on hand, from different cars got out and started cutting off and pulling at branches to clear a path.
"I'm just really proud of Dunedin people because everyone got out of their cars and, without complaint, worked like we were a team, I'm amazed."

The road remained "extremely dangerous", he felt, and urged caution for anyone needing to drive there.

"The cliffs there don't look great, it's bloody dangerous.

"There's going to be a hell of a lot of work there to clean up and stabilise it all."

The Laser Kiwi flag, originally titled Fire the Lazar, designed in 2015 by Lucy Gray as a proposed flag of New Zealand for the 2015–2016 New Zealand flag referendums. Black background with a brown silhouette of a kiwi shooting a green laser out of its eye. White Silver Fern leaf in the upper left hand corner.
